An exceptional answer
In my previous role as a Process Analyst, I extensively utilized Microsoft Excel to analyze and optimize business processes. I have a deep understanding of data analysis and performance metrics, and how they can be applied to drive process improvements. For example, I developed a dashboard in Excel that tracked key performance indicators (KPIs) such as cycle time, throughput, and error rates. By regularly updating and analyzing these metrics, I was able to identify bottlenecks and inefficiencies in the workflow, leading to targeted process improvements and significant cost savings for the organization. I also used Excel to perform statistical analysis, such as hypothesis testing and regression analysis, to identify correlations and trends in process data. This helped me uncover root causes of issues and propose data-driven solutions. Overall, my experience with Microsoft Excel goes beyond basic proficiency and extends to using it as a powerful tool for data analysis, performance tracking, and process optimization.
Why this is an exceptional answer:
This is an exceptional answer because it not only showcases the candidate's extensive experience and advanced skills in using Excel for data analysis, but also demonstrates their ability to apply that knowledge to drive process improvements and achieve measurable results. The specific examples provided, such as developing a performance dashboard and using statistical analysis, highlight the candidate's expertise in performance metrics and data-driven decision-making. This answer clearly aligns with the job requirements and showcases the candidate as a highly qualified Process Analyst.
How to prepare for this question
- Review and familiarize yourself with advanced Excel features such as pivot tables, macros, and data visualization techniques.
- Practice using Excel to analyze and manipulate data, perform calculations, and create reports.
- Research and understand the importance of performance metrics in process optimization and familiarize yourself with common metrics used in the industry.
- Be prepared to discuss specific examples from your past experience where you have used Excel to analyze data and drive process improvements.
What interviewers are evaluating
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office, especially Excel
- Knowledge of data analysis and performance metrics
